Core Skills Analysis

Physical Development

  • Improved gross motor skills through pedaling, steering, and balancing.
  • Developed coordination by learning to synchronize pedaling with steering.
  • Enhanced spatial awareness by navigating around obstacles during riding.
  • Increased strength and stamina through prolonged periods of activity.

Safety Awareness

  • Learned the importance of wearing protective gear, like helmets.
  • Recognized safe riding practices, such as looking both ways before crossing.
  • Gained awareness of potential hazards in the environment, like traffic and pedestrians.
  • Understood the significance of following rules while biking with peers.

Social Skills

  • Developed teamwork by riding with friends and taking turns.
  • Practiced communication skills when organizing rides or discussing routes.
  • Enhanced problem-solving abilities when managing challenges or disagreements during rides.
  • Gained confidence in social interactions through shared biking experiences.

Environmental Awareness

  • Developed a connection to nature by exploring outdoor environments on bike rides.
  • Recognized the importance of green spaces and safe areas for biking.
  • Learned about local wildlife and plant life encountered during rides.
  • Appreciated the benefits of outdoor physical activity for health and well-being.

Tips

To enhance your child's learning experience while riding a bike, consider organizing weekend family bike rides to different parks where they can learn about nature and practice their biking skills in various environments. You might also introduce simple games that require teamwork and communication, like riding in a group and counting how many local animals they see together. For safety, create fun routines about wearing helmets and observing traffic rules. Incorporating discussions about what they learned from each ride can also deepen their understanding of the concepts introduced.
